Transaction 34eb4419f32ac3df0dcb9b780811b79f08117e78e6af9d586ccbb23f8cc9045d

2 Input
2 Outputs
  • 34eb4419f32ac3df0dcb9b780811b79f08117e78e6af9d586ccbb23f8cc9045d:0
  • value  615576
    address  bc1qcyeegw7v2460mvyuzacrswz0fd5jcl6n8g6wpz
  • 34eb4419f32ac3df0dcb9b780811b79f08117e78e6af9d586ccbb23f8cc9045d:1
  • value  1709817
    address  35cuHoFQX4Qs19NYdNoJgZzoTwX5MJaoCP